The place where I work used to be romance central. I think the count was that 16 couples paired up while they worked in the office together. It apparently got so bad that an official announcement came down from the firm's owner/president/CEO/chairman that the intra-office dating had to stop. Then 2 weeks later, he announced his engagement to another woman in the office. It doesn't seem to happen around here as much since I've been here, but I know some people hooked up once they left the firm.
Also some married folks both end up taking jobs in the same place after a while, or start their own businesses together.

I had a kind of workplace romance myself: I did my civilian service in an old people's home. After my service time had ended, I sometimes did help out with some night duty to earn a little extra. They made a summer party each year for all residents and employees. At one of these parties, I met a nurse. We're married now for nearly 9 years.
